好湿?好紧?好多水好爽自慰,久久久噜久噜久久综合,成人做爰A片免费看黄冈,机机对机机30分钟无遮挡

主頁 > 知識庫 > cpu時鐘預取實例代碼分享

cpu時鐘預取實例代碼分享

熱門標簽:揭陽智能電話機器人推薦 打電話機器人接我是他的秘書 客服外呼系統怎么樣 地圖標注員都是年輕人 河南信譽好的不封卡電話外呼系統 如果做線上地圖標注 百度地圖標注錯了有責任嗎 江蘇云電銷機器人公司 華鋒e路航港口地圖標注

測試下預取的效果,利用CPU始終查看效果。根據實驗發現,預取地址在地址使用之前的十行左右代碼處效果比較好!

復制代碼 代碼如下:

#include stdio.h>

#define MAX_LEN 1000000

static inline void prefetchnta(void *addr) //預取部分
{
    __asm__("movl %0, %%eax"::"a"(addr));
    __asm__(".byte 0x0f, 0x18, 0x00");
}

inline unsigned long long GetCPUTickCount()
{
    unsigned long high32 = 0;
    unsigned long low32 = 0;

    __asm__("RDTSC" : "=a"(low32), "=d"(high32));

    unsigned long long counter = high32;
    counter = (counter32) + low32;

    return counter;
}

int main(int argc, char* argv[])
{
    long long start, end;
    long long array[MAX_LEN];
    int i;

    for(i = 0; i MAX_LEN; i++) //讓cache失效
        array[i]++;

    start = GetCPUTickCount();
    array[0]++;
    end = GetCPUTickCount();
    printf("don't use prefetch time:%ld\n", end - start);


    for(i = 0; i MAX_LEN; i++)
        array[i]++;

    prefetchnta(array);
    start = GetCPUTickCount();
    array[0]++;
    end = GetCPUTickCount();
    printf("use prefetch time:%ld\n", end - start);

    return 0;
}

標簽:巴彥淖爾 婁底 馬鞍山 淘寶邀評 許昌 金昌 赤峰 邵陽

巨人網絡通訊聲明:本文標題《cpu時鐘預取實例代碼分享》,本文關鍵詞  cpu,時鐘,預取,實例,代碼,;如發現本文內容存在版權問題,煩請提供相關信息告之我們,我們將及時溝通與處理。本站內容系統采集于網絡,涉及言論、版權與本站無關。
  • 相關文章
  • 下面列出與本文章《cpu時鐘預取實例代碼分享》相關的同類信息!
  • 本頁收集關于cpu時鐘預取實例代碼分享的相關信息資訊供網民參考!
  • 推薦文章
    主站蜘蛛池模板: 国产精品秘?吴梦梦| 大尺度哺乳福利视频| 欧洲亚洲日本| 无码欧精品亚洲日韩一区二区三区| 国精产品一区二区三区公司| 日本高清色本免费现在观看| 精品人妻天天躁天天爽老牛| a爱做片免费网站| 老杨挺进娇妻身体| 我的娇妻辣文| 被老板调教成浪货高H| 欧美黑人ⅹxxx另类猛交| 主播视频com入口在线观看| 日本久久99| 宅宅韩国伦三级236| 欧美cosplay极品videochina| 爽?好大?快?深点无码免费看 | 亚洲 丝袜 另类 中文 成人| 97色伦嫩草久久综合| 张敏在浴室被强视频在线观看| a级片日本| 中国女人与狥一级A片| 中国浓毛老太BBWW毛绒绒| 国产?又黄?又爽艳乳荡乳| 亚洲精品23p熟女35P| 国产精品久久国产三级国电话系列 | 一本大道香蕉高清视频app| 爱欲横流的芭蕾| 一女六男NP慎入H| yy6080午夜国产免费福利| 挠美女痒痒| 日本在线视频一区| 国产哟AV精品色哟哟| 疯狂添女人下部视频免费| 免费看一区二又大又粗又黄的| a级男女性高爱潮高清试看| 里番库全彩本子彩色h可知子| 羞羞漫画歪歪漫画H漫画打屁股| 久爱成疾在线观看视频在线播放视频| 附近100块钱3小时| 舌头伸进去添的我爽高潮|